Mark Muñoz delivered a farewell speech for the ages that left many an MMA fan in tears

MANILA, Philippines – After 8 years as a professional fighter, Mark Muñoz removed his UFC gloves and left them in the middle of the Octagon at the Mall of Asia Arena in Pasay City, Philippines.

Winning a dominant unanimous decision over Englishman Luke Barnatt was a fitting end to The Filipino Wrecking Machine’s career, having found enough of the old warrior spirit to carry him to one final victory.


With the microphone in his hand, the 37-year-old Muñoz delivered a farewell speech for the ages that left many an MMA fan in tears by the conclusion.

“Pilipinas, mahal na mahal ko kayong lahat!,” said Muñoz, whose final MMA record rests at 14-6.

“I feel so good. To love what you do and do what you love, it doesn’t feel like work, and that’s fighting for me. But family is always the priority. I’m going out on my own terms. I don’t want to miss any more special moments with them. I’ve had an amazing career. The UFC has given me so much and I’m very fortunate.”
